DAVA Analyst Ratings
Bulls say
Endava's recent performance highlights a 5% sequential revenue increase in North America, buoyed by the reclassification of a significant payments client, which underscores the company's strong positioning within the financial services sector. The firm's commitment to investing in AI initiatives is illustrated by a 1.4% sequential increase in headcount, reflecting the ongoing demand for digital transformation services. Positive growth projections suggest that as AI adoption among global enterprises accelerates and economic conditions improve, Endava is well-positioned for long-term double-digit organic growth bolstered by new client acquisitions and expanded projects with existing customers.
Bears say
Endava reported a significant decline in its 1Q FY26 revenue, which totaled £178.2 million, reflecting an 8.6% year-over-year decrease and a 4.6% quarter-over-quarter drop, with both gross and operating margins falling below expectations. The company has lowered its FY26 revenue guidance to between £735 million and £752 million, citing unexpected client credit issues and subdued demand leading to a weaker pipeline conversion. Additionally, increased operational costs from headcount increases related to AI investments further exacerbate concerns about growth and margin pressures, contributing to the negative outlook for the company's stock performance.
